The 90 degree three socket tee, part of the extensive family of key klamp fittings, is crafted meticulously from galvanized steel. This choice of material ensures long-lasting resilience against environmental factors, especially corrosion. Given its exposure to varying weather conditions in outdoor projects, the galvanized coating guarantees that the fitting remains rust-free and structurally sound for prolonged periods. Indeed, this longevity is why many experts in construction and metal works recommend using galvanized fittings for both indoor and outdoor applications.
This specific fitting, the 90 degree three socket tee, offers the ability to create three connecting points at a right angle. This feature provides a vital function in building frameworks for handrails, storage systems, and various structural applications. The design of a three socket tee makes it exceptionally easy to use. For those looking to ensure precision without compromising on efficiency, this fitting allows for seamless connections between tubes or pipes without requiring complex tools or welding skills.
